Java is becoming more popular for building AI applications, with 62% of respondents in Azul’s just-released 2026 State of Java Survey and Report relying on Java for AI development. Last year’s report had 50% of participants using Java for AI functionality. Released February 10, the report featured findings from a survey of more than 2,000…
GitHub is adding support for the Anthropic Claude and OpenAI Codex coding agents, via its Agent HQ AI platform. The capability is in public preview. Copilot Pro+ and Copilot Enterprise users now can run multiple coding agents directly inside GitHub, GitHub Mobile, and Visual Studio Code, GitHub announced on February 4. GitHub said that Copilot…
